Edamame Nutrition Facts: Calories, Macros & Health Benefits
Summary: One side (150g) of edamame contains 212 calories, 18.6g protein, 16.5g carbs, and 9.6g fat. Edamame is a good source of sodium, potassium, calcium.

Nutrition Facts — one side (150g)
| Nutrient | Amount | % Daily Value |
|---|---|---|
| Calories | 212 kcal | 11% |
| Protein | 18.6g | 37% |
| Carbohydrates | 16.5g | 6% |
| Total Fat | 9.6g | 12% |
| Fiber | 6.3g | 22% |
| Saturated Fat | 1.1g | 5% |
| Sodium | 375.0mg | 16% |
| Potassium | 808.5mg | 17% |
| Calcium | 217.5mg | 17% |
| Iron | 3.8mg | 21% |
| Magnesium | 90.0mg | 21% |
| Zinc | 1.4mg | 12% |
| Vitamin C | 25.5mg | 28% |
| Vitamin A | 12.0mcg | 1% |
| Vitamin B6 | 0.09mg | 5% |
| Folate | 166.5mcg | 42% |
| Phosphorus | 237.0mg | 19% |
